KM Value [mM]

KM Value [mM] KM Value Maximum [mM] Substrate Comment Organism Structure
0.0023
-
verapamil/in at pH 6.8 and 37°C Homo sapiens
0.0027
-
2,5-dimethoxy-4-iodoamphetamine/in at pH 6.8 and 37°C Homo sapiens
0.0037
-
N-(1-phenylcyclohexyl)-3-ethoxypropanamine/in at pH 6.8 and 37°C Homo sapiens
0.0046
-
3,4-methylenedioxy-alpha-ethylphenethylamine/in at pH 6.8 and 37°C Homo sapiens
0.0046
-
N-isopropyl-1,2-diphenylethylamine/in at pH 6.8 and 37°C Homo sapiens
0.006
-
sertraline/in at pH 6.8 and 37°C Homo sapiens
0.0071
-
glaucine/in at pH 6.8 and 37°C Homo sapiens
